Cary Academy came into Tuesday's contest having lost four straight, but that streak is now in the rearview. They put the hurt on the Thales Academy Apex Titans with a sharp 6-2 win on Tuesday. Callie McCarron was a massive factor in the win as she booted in three goals all by herself.
Cary Academy's victory bumped their record up to 2-7. As for Thales Academy Apex, their defeat dropped their record down to 7-4.
Cary Academy will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against St. Mary's at 4:30 p.m. St. Mary's is coming into the game with three straight losses on the road, meaning Cary Academy will have to defend against a team hungry for a win. As for Thales Academy Apex, they will take on Trinity of Durham and Chapel Hill at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. Thales Academy Apex is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 4.6 goals per game this season.
